While top-line revenue figures were not emphasized, executives highlighted progress on several key operational initiatives. A primary focus was the continued shift toward higher-margin, AI-driven conversational intelligence solutions, which management believes may better position the company for sustainable growth as clients increasingly seek data-driven engagement tools. The commentary underscored efforts to streamline cost structure and improve sales efficiency, particularly within the core voice and text analytics offerings. Management also discussed expanding partnerships with enterprise clients, noting that longer sales cycles in the current macroeconomic environment have tempered near-term revenue visibility but could lay groundwork for more durable recurring contracts. The call emphasized operational discipline and cash preservation, with executives indicating a priority on reaching profitability without further dilutive capital raises. While no specific forward guidance was provided, the tone suggested cautious optimism that the product roadmap and strategic pivot toward higher-value solutions would gradually improve financial performance, even as legacy media-related revenues continue to decline.

Forward Guidance
Looking ahead, Marchex management has provided a cautiously optimistic outlook for the coming quarters. While specific numerical guidance was not issued, the company expects to build on its Q1 performance by continuing to refine its AI-powered conversation intelligence platform. The leadership team anticipates that ongoing product enhancements and deeper integrations with key partners could drive incremental revenue growth, though they acknowledge that macroeconomic headwinds may temper the pace of expansion.
In the earnings call, executives emphasized a disciplined cost structure, suggesting that operating expenses would remain tightly managed. This approach, combined with potential improvements in customer acquisition and retention, may support a gradual move toward improved profitability. The company also highlighted its focus on expanding within the enterprise segment, where longer sales cycles could lead to more predictable recurring revenue over time.
Marchex’s forward guidance reflects a preference for measured, sustainable growth rather than aggressive near-term targets. Management indicated that while the revenue trajectory is expected to strengthen in the second half of the year, the timing and magnitude of that improvement remain subject to market conditions and client adoption rates. Investors should monitor upcoming quarterly releases for clearer signals on whether these expectations materialize.

The company posted an adjusted loss per share of $0.03, a figure that landed within the range of some analyst expectations, though it did little to spark immediate bullish sentiment. In the hours after the announcement, the stock traded on moderate volume, with price action reflecting a cautious stance from participants.
Analysts noted that while the quarterly loss was narrower than in prior periods, the lack of disclosed revenue left a gap in the narrative for top-line growth. Several sell-side observers emphasized that Marchex’s ongoing cost-control measures may be bearing fruit, but they also flagged that the absence of a revenue figure could signal ongoing challenges in converting traffic monetization into stable income. The tone from the analyst community was generally neutral, with some commenting that the company’s ability to narrow losses is a positive step, though sustained improvement in sales execution would likely be required to shift market perception.
Looking ahead, the stock’s near-term trajectory may hinge on management’s ability to provide clearer visibility into revenue trends and any catalysts from new product rollouts. For now, the market appears to be adopting a wait-and-see posture.
